| Synopsis |
|
"Ten little Indians,
Going out to dine. One choked his little self, and
then there were nine..." So begins this murder mystery, with ten
people stranded in the lonely house on Indian Island -
each one of the accused of murder. First one, and
then another dies: each death according to the rhyme.
The tension grows as they realise that the killer is in
fact, one of themselves. Will all be revealed before
the rhyme reaches its bitter end?
"... One little Indian, left all alone.
He went and hanged himself, and then there were none"
Agatha Christie is known throughout the
world as the Queen of Crime but did you know that she
lived in Sunningdale from 1923 to 1928? Firstly at "Scotswood"
and then "Styles": which she named after her first book. |
